“Statewide took good care in cutting out the old mortar to the right depth, without damaging the brick. That’s the key in repointing. If you overcut, it damages the bricks. If you undercut, the new mortar will crack and fall out in a short time and you’ll have to repoint again.”
David Horton, Building Envelope Technologies
